We are seeking a highly motivated Research Associate II / Senior Research Associate I with experience in all aspects of protein crystallography to join our dynamic drug discovery team. Scorpion’s ambitious programs require innovative solutions for difficult problems. You will serve a critical role in supporting protein crystallization efforts for multiple projects within our portfolio, where your primary role will be to use our Structural Biology platform to identify crystallization conditions, optimize crystals, and harvest for data collection. This is a unique opportunity to work closely with a skilled group of scientists representing medicinal chemistry, biochemistry, computational chemistry, biology, and other disciplines to advance programs to the clinic.
Key Responsibilities:
- Utilize Scorpion Therapeutics’ crystallography platform to perform sparse screens to identify initial crystallization conditions
- Design and execute crystal optimization screens and harvest crystals
- Troubleshoot problems that occur in the gene-to-structure pathway
- Coordinate crystal shipments for data collection
- Express, purify, and perform quality control for recombinant protein
- Analyze and present findings to colleagues
- Collaborate with Scorpion colleagues in biochemistry, chemical biology, chemical data science, and medicinal chemistry on both early-stage and advanced programs
- Maintain excellent records and communication across internal and external colleagues
Qualifications:
- BSc or MSc in Structural Biology, Biochemistry, Biophysics, or a related field with at least 1-3 years of relevant experience in a structural biology setting
- Hands-on experience operating a protein crystallization robot and crystallization plate imager
- Ability to independently optimize crystallization conditions and harvest crystals
- Desire to learn crystallization dataset processing, structure solution, and data refinement
- Experience in protein purification including bacterial expression and FPLC/AKTA operation
- Ability to work efficiently, maintain accurate records, and present data in team settings
- Exceptional interpersonal and communication skills, with demonstrated ability to work collaboratively in a fast-paced cross-functional environment
